Division is not the point of the patch. The point is that clk_set_rate() that was originally there doesn't guarantee that the rate is set exactly. The rate directly determines the SPI transfer speed and thus the driver needs to use the rate that was actually set for further calculations. > Otherwise why only if (cmu) case is updated? Right, the !cmu case actually suffers from the same problem. The code divides the parent clock rate with the requested speed to obtain the divider to program into the register. This is subject to integer rounding, so (parent / (parent / speed)) doesn't always equal (speed). > > You are also affecting here not only timeout but > s3c64xx_enable_datapath() which is not mentioned in commit log. Actually this is right and fixes one more problem, which I didn't spot when looking at this code when I suggested the change (I only spotted the effects on timeout calculation). The rounding error might have caused wrong configuration there, because e.g. 30000000 Hz could be requested and rounded to 28000000 Hz. The former is a threshold for setting the S3C64XX_SPI_CH_HS_EN bit, but the real frequency wouldn't actually require setting it.
